Like many in the conservation field, we have a good understanding of the urgent need for alternative energy sources, but also of the negative environmental tradeoffs of placing renewable energy developments on vast tracts of public lands in southwestern deserts as currently envisioned. We also understand political and economic reasons, good or bad, for not doing some obvious things that make sense for renewable energy like placing solar arrays on building tops in cities, within multi-use contexts such as crops, and on already impacted land when alternative energy projects (right or wrong) are to be placed on public land.

Property Assessed Clean Energy (PACE) financing is one of several new financial models broadening access to clean energy by addressing the barrier of initial capital cost. The majority of the PACE programs in the market today include PV as an eligible measure. PV appeals to homeowners as a way to reduce utility bills, self-generate sustainable power, increase energy independence and demonstrate a commitment to the environment. If substantial state incentives for PV exist, PV projects can be economic under PACE, especially when partnered with good net metering policies. Ireland is committed to limiting its greenhouse gas (GHG) emissions to 113% of 1990 levels over the period 2008-12 and to 84% of 2005 levels by 2020 under the Kyoto Agreement and the EU’s ’20 20’ by 2020 respectively. National policies have targeted many industry sectors but have failed to directly tackle GHG emissions associated with construction activity. This paper estimates energy and GHG emissions intensities of the Irish construction sector and subsectors and estimates its contribution to Irish national emissions.
